os: ???Good skilled engineers and they treat people well.??? Cons: ???Pay is slightly low compared to other companies??? More Morson International Reviews Loading Salaries??? More Information Within 31 mi. from Crook of Devon, Scotland (UK) Similar Searches: Morson International Jobs|Morson International Jobs in Dunfermline Data Scientist Jobs Dunfermline Jobs 1 day ago Part Time Sales Advisor ???